Android Studio 快捷创建构造函数指南

作为一名经验丰富的开发者,我经常被问到如何高效地在Android Studio中创建构造函数。对于刚入行的小白来说,掌握这个技能可以大大提高开发效率。接下来,我将详细介绍如何在Android Studio中快捷创建构造函数。

1. 准备工作

在开始之前,请确保你已经安装了Android Studio,并创建了一个Android项目。如果你还没有创建项目,可以在Android Studio的欢迎界面选择“Start a new Android Studio project”来创建一个。

2. 快捷创建构造函数的步骤

下面是使用Android Studio快捷创建构造函数的步骤:

步骤 操作 说明
1 打开Activity类 打开你想要添加构造函数的Activity类文件
2 定位到类名下方 将光标放在类名下方的空白处
3 使用快捷键 按下Alt + Insert(Windows/Linux)或Cmd + N(Mac)
4 选择构造函数 在弹出的菜单中选择“Constructor”
5 填写参数 输入需要传递给构造函数的参数
6 完成创建 点击“OK”完成构造函数的创建

3. 每一步的详细说明

3.1 打开Activity类

首先,你需要打开你想要添加构造函数的Activity类文件。在Android Studio的项目视图中,找到你的Activity类,双击打开。

3.2 定位到类名下方

将光标放在类名下方的空白处。这是为了确保构造函数被添加到正确的位置。

3.3 使用快捷键

按下Alt + Insert(Windows/Linux)或Cmd + N(Mac)。这将打开一个弹出菜单,让你选择要生成的代码元素。

3.4 选择构造函数

在弹出的菜单中,选择“Constructor”。这将打开一个新的对话框,让你输入构造函数的参数。

3.5 填写参数

在对话框中,输入需要传递给构造函数的参数。例如,如果你的Activity需要一个Context和一个AttributeSet作为参数,你可以这样写:

Context context, AttributeSet attrs

3.6 完成创建

点击“OK”按钮,Android Studio将自动为你生成构造函数。生成的构造函数可能如下所示:

public YourActivityName(@NonNull Context context, AttributeSet attrs) {
    super(context, attrs);
}

4. 序列图

下面是使用Android Studio快捷创建构造函数的序列图:

sequenceDiagram
    participant User as U
    participant Android Studio as AS
    U->>AS: Open Activity class
    AS-->>U: Show class file
    U->>AS: Place cursor below class name
    AS-->>U: Show blank space
    U->>AS: Press Alt + Insert (or Cmd + N)
    AS-->>U: Show popup menu
    U->>AS: Select "Constructor"
    AS-->>U: Show constructor dialog
    U->>AS: Enter parameters
    AS-->>U: Generate constructor

5. 饼状图

下面是Android Studio快捷创建构造函数的使用频率饼状图:

pie
    title Android Studio Shortcut Usage
    "Open Activity class" : 20
    "Place cursor below class name" : 15
    "Press Alt + Insert (or Cmd + N)" : 25
    "Select 'Constructor'" : 20
    "Enter parameters" : 10
    "Generate constructor" : 10

6. 结语

通过本文的介绍,相信你已经掌握了在Android Studio中快捷创建构造函数的方法。这不仅可以提高你的开发效率,还可以让你更加专注于代码的逻辑和功能实现。希望本文对你有所帮助,祝你在Android开发的道路上越走越远!